Tsikadillo wrote:
> The question is why my xserver dies when i tried to change my init from
> 5 to 3 and when i tried to reactivate the xserver i received a message
> XIO error 104 (Connection reset by peer ) on X server ":0.0"
> after 0 requests (0 known processes) with 0 events remaining .

> I had no errors of type (EE) , but the following messages before the
> last I wrote :
>
> Could not init font path element unix/:7100, removing from list!
>
> also : Fatal server error
> could not open default font 'fixed'

Make sure xfs (X font server) is running before starting the X server:
/etc/rc.d/init.d/xfs start
It should be started in run level 5 as "S90xfs". Also make sure your
transitions from run level 5 to 3 and back are done via "telinit 3" and
"telinit 5".
